These machines combine crushed stone (like quartz, granite, or marble) with resins, pigments, and additives to create durable, customizable slabs for countertops, flooring, and wall cladding.<\/p>\n<p> Key Components of Artificial Marble Block Making Machinery<br \/>\n1. Mixing System<br \/>\n   &#8211; Combines raw materials (stone powder\/resin\/pigments) uniformly.<br \/>\n   &#8211; Includes planetary mixers or paddle mixers.<\/p>\n<p>2. Vibrating Compaction System<br \/>\n   &#8211; Compacts the mixture into molds using vibration and vacuum to remove air bubbles.<br \/>\n   &#8211; Ensures high density and reduces porosity.<\/p>\n<p>3. Curing Chamber\/Oven<br \/>\n   &#8211; Uses heat or UV light to harden resin-bonded slabs.<br \/>\n   &#8211; Temperature control ensures proper curing.<\/p>\n<p>4. Press Machine (Optional)<br \/>\n   &#8211; Hydraulic or vacuum press enhances compaction for higher strength.<\/p>\n<p>5. Demolding &amp; Cutting Equipment<br \/>\n   &#8211; Removes cured blocks from molds.<br \/>\n   &#8211; Cuts blocks into slabs using bridge saws or CNC machines.<\/p>\n<p>6. Polishing &amp; Calibrating Machines<br \/>\n   &#8211; Grinds and polishes slabs to achieve a smooth, glossy finish.<br \/>\n   &#8211; Calibration ensures uniform thickness.<\/p>\n<p><img decoding=\"async\" src=\"\/img\/i2.jpg\" alt=\"artificial marble block making machinery\" \/> Types of Artificial Marble Production Methods<br \/>\n&#8211; Vibro-Compression Vacuum Process: Common for quartz-based engineered stone.<br \/>\n&#8211; Casting Method: Used for polyester resin-based artificial marble.<br \/>\n&#8211; Pressurized Molding: Enhances strength through high-pressure compaction.<\/p>\n<p> Leading Manufacturers<br \/>\nSome well-known suppliers include:<br \/>\n&#8211; Breton S.p.A.
